public void Save_RolePermission(string json, int selectResourceID)
 {
     try
     {
         List <SystemPrivilegeWrapper> selectIDs = JSON.Deserialize <List <SystemPrivilegeWrapper> >(json);
         List <String> list = new List <string>();
         foreach (SystemPrivilegeWrapper row in selectIDs)
         {
             list.Add(row.PrivilegeID.ToString());
         }
         SystemRoleWrapper.PatchAssignRolePermissionsByResourcse(SystemRoleWrapper.FindById(RoleID), list, selectResourceID);
     }
     catch (Exception ex)
     {
         ResourceManager.AjaxSuccess      = false;
         ResourceManager.AjaxErrorMessage = string.Format(this.GetGlobalResourceObject("GlobalResource", "msgServerErrorMsg").ToString(), ex.Message);
     }
 }